Drive Past Where You Normally Turn

Wednesday, August 14, 2002

Another to and from work drive day for the Miata, the only things different were the routes. We like to mix it up and drive a slightly different way to work each day of the week. Try it you’ll like it. The best one to do first, if you have a set route you take to work every day, is to as you are about to make the last turn, don’t take it. Go on up to the next street and come back to the work parking lot from a different direction. Even if it is a 1/4 mile further along, the feeling of freedom generated by “driving past” where you normally turn will be worth it.

Called Serious Auto up and asked if they had got my order. They had, they just hadn’t changed the tracking stuff because they couldn’t yet. The spark plug wires are on back order, so no UPS yet. The mats will be drop shipped right from the manufacturer, so no tracking number will be available.

A Couple Of Quick Toots

Monday, August 12, 2002

Well it wasn’t exactly crowded out there, but when you are used to only seeing a dozen cars total on the 10 mile trip, 30 or so seems like a lot. Almost all of them on the one road that goes by the entrance to a middle school.

One thing happened to make up for the downer traffic though, we were barreling down a back road and noticed a half dozen kids just standing around or sitting on their book bags waiting for the school bus. As we got closer one little girl about 8 or 9 notices us coming, she jumps up shouting and pointing, “That car’s got teeth on it! That car’s got teeth on it!” All the other heads turn our way, a couple of quick toots on the air horns and everybody’s, kids and car occupants, morning just got a little brighter.

Plastered With Little Bugs

Saturday, August 10, 2002

Backed the car out of the garage and put the top up. It was wash day. The car still has dirt on it from the gravel road to the B&B in NC that we stayed at for the Miatas at the Gap at the end of July. The topper was last night’s drive, we came home with a nose plastered with little bugs. Windexed all the windows inside and out. Vacuumed it out and everything. Pulled it back into the garage and there it sits. Did the odometer spin backwards for a bit and then forwards the same amount, thereby canceling any mileage? Or do they just count forward motion?

Finally decided to replace the floor mats. They look black in dim light but during the day they look gray. Also every time I pull them out to vacuum under them they leave behind about 20 of the little rubber nubs that fall off the back. They have held up well considering they are nearly 7 years old and have been stepped on several times each day in that time frame. I’m going with the $39 ones from Serious Auto. They don’t have a logo which is just the way I wanted them. The price is at least $20 cheaper than any other mat out there, what kind of quality will I get? Don’t worry I’ll let you know.

General Filthiness

Monday, August 5, 2002

Made it back to Aiken in the rental car with 3 hours and 50 miles to spare. We left at 7:00am and got back to our driveway at 3:00pm. 8 hours is a long time to be cooped up in that air conditioned cocoon of an automobile, but it served it’s purpose well, we are not nearly as frazzled as we would have been if we had spent that same amount of time and mileage in the Miata.

In spite of the heat, I could not resist putting the top down as I led Donna back to the rental place to return the car. It also felt really good to be connected to the road again, turn the wheel the car turns, step on the gas the car lurches forward and everything was back in perspective again (everything was bigger than me) 🙂

Donna read the whole office of Enterprise people the riot act about the shabby rental the gave us. The very low front tire that made the car ride funny to the melted crayon in the back seat to the general filthiness of the car. She told them of her sister’s comment upon seeing the car, “Did you get this from Rent-A-Wreck?” As their way of apologizing they took the rental fee for one day off the price. A nice offering, but we still probably won’t go back to them when we rent a car in September to take the trip up north.

sturgeon’s law

"Ninety Percent Of Everything Is Crap"
Derived from a quote by science fiction author Theodore Sturgeon, who once said, "Sure, 90% of science fiction is crud. That's because 90% of everything is crud." Oddly, when Sturgeon's Law is cited, the final word is almost invariably changed to 'crap'.
